BACKGROUND:

On January 6, 2015, the City Council authorized the purchase of 1309 South Broadway, which is located at the northeast corner of Broadway and Vandergriff Drive. At the time of the City’s purchase, the property was being used as an automobile repair facility and was considerably blighted. The City rehabilitated the property for conversion into a restaurant space. Since then, the property has been occupied by Monkey King Noodle Company and Cow Tipping Creamery. The building is currently vacant. The MAD Concepts Group has proposed opening a ‘Tacos and Avocados’ concept restaurant. The prospective tenant currently operates a variety of franchise restaurants and retailers, including Jakes’ Burgers and Floyd’s Barbershops.

 

The TOD Committee has recommended favorably for the prospective tenant and proposed restaurant concept.

 

The terms of the proposed lease are:

1309 South Broadway:                     1,508 sf restaurant

Term:                                                                                    5-year initial lease term

Extensions                                                               Three 5-year extensions available

Base Rental Rate:                                          0-12 months $0 per month

                                                                                    13-60 months $3,393 per month ($27/sf)

                                                                                    Year 6-10, $3,732 per month ($29.70/sf)

                                                                                    Year 11-15, $4,105 per month ($32.67/sf)

                                                                                    Year 16-20, $4,521 per month ($35.98/sf)

Monthly Property Expenses:                     Tenant pays 100% (Triple Net Lease)

Tennant Improvements:                     City Contribution: $0

                                                                                    Tenant Contribution: Estimated at $800,000+

 

The tenant contribution amount includes interior and exterior building improvements, patio improvements, furniture, fixtures, and equipment. All non-branded improvements that are permanently attached to the property will remain with the property, even if the tenant vacates the property in the future.

 

The prospective tenant has committed to pursuing an accelerated timeline for opening in the third quarter 2023.

 

FINANCIAL IMPLICATIONS:

The last lease rate for the property before it became vacant was $1,633.33/mo ($13/sf). The new lease rate ($27/sf with escalations) would more than double the previous lease rate, beginning in year two, with a projected revenue of $162,864 over the first five years of the lease. The City would benefit from the tenant paying for expenses related to property maintenance, insurance and the leasehold tax value. If all extensions are exercised by the tenant, the total projected revenue would be $904,344, plus the value of the property maintenance, insurance and leasehold tax value amounts.

 

IMPACT ON COMMUNITY SUSTAINABILITY:

The ‘Tacos and Avocados’ restaurant would bring an energetic dining concept to the  Downtown area. It would provide a robust menu offering of food and beverage options, and activate the patio space with improvements that would enhance the property. With more locations planned, this ‘Tacos and Avocados’ location will have regional brand recognition and could serve as a destination for patrons throughout DFW.
